Practical Sustainable Habits for Daily Living

Adopting sustainable home practices begins with simple adjustments in our daily routines. For instance, using energy-saving appliances like LED bulbs and energy-efficient refrigerators helps reduce electricity consumption without sacrificing convenience. Pair this with habits such as turning off unused devices or utilizing natural light during the day to amplify savings.

Waste reduction is another crucial element of eco-friendly habits. Composting organic kitchen waste, reusing containers, and minimizing single-use plastics effectively reduce the household’s environmental footprint. Establishing a system to sort recyclables and non-recyclables streamlines waste management and encourages mindful consumption.

Water conservation fits naturally into daily life through practical steps like fixing leaks promptly, installing low-flow showerheads, and collecting rainwater for gardening. Creating a consistent routine around these practices ensures lasting impact, making it easier to maintain an eco-conscious lifestyle. Embracing these lifestyle changes not only benefits the planet but also fosters a sense of responsibility and intentional living.
